Highlights
Are people in Wynne older or younger than people in Stow?
- The Median Age in Wynne is 2.6 years younger than in Stow.
Are housing costs cheaper in Wynne or Stow?
- Wynne
housing
costs are 47.0% less expensive than Stow hous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Wynne or Stow?
- The average commute for residents of Wynne is 2.2 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Stow.
Things to do in Stow?
Stow, OH is a vibrant community located in the Akron suburb region. It offers visitors and residents a variety of activities to enjoy, such as walking trails, bike lanes and parks. The city also provides plenty of recreational opportunities like golfing or shopping at the local mall.
Things to do in Wynne?
Living in Wynne, AR is an enjoyable experience. The small town atmosphere provides a warm and friendly feeling, and the locals are always willing to lend a helping hand. There are plenty of activities to enjoy in and around Wynne, from camping at White Oak Lake State Park to visiting the local farmers market on Saturdays. Families enjoy the many recreational opportunities offered throughout the year, while business owners benefit from the proximity to Memphis, just 45 miles away. With its mild year-round climate, Wynne offers residents a great quality of life with plenty of outdoor activities and a vibrant arts and entertainment scene.
